5.11 working great for me. i haven't crashed since i installed about 48 hours ago. feels like working in a solid piece of software again.

it's unfortunate it took 3 months, but since there were also some changes from apple in the past 3 months (like the firmware update 2 weeks ago?) it's unfortunately one of the risks of being an early adopter. and, unfortunately, a new version of software (dp 5.1) on new hardware (intel mac) with a new os (10.4.x universal) leaves room for lots of problems.

if music were my day job, and my mac and dp were essential to my livelihood, i probably wouldn't have jumped to the intel mac, yet.

anyhow. looks like most of us are out of the water. and we're back to the days were "reinstalling" and trashing prefs etc. can make a difference.

i still haven't loaded any "old projects" to see how they come in, but i've read elsewhere on this board there've been some happy results.

hopefully our posts on this thread were helpful to motu. i know it was helpful to me to see that others were getting the same crash error. it saved me from really going nuts and doing stupid stuff thinking it was my error. or a hardware error and more $.

I have a MacBook Pro intel core duo 2Ghz with 1 Ghz of memory, and have had similar crashes to all these i'm reading about here. I'm using a LaCie D2 250Ghz firewire 400, at first because it was impossible to run it off the internal drive without it coming up with processor overload, with minimal cpu usage. DP has problems trying to save to the firewire drive. Often freezing up completely. I've just updated to 5.11 and had no improvement. I'm wondering what Motu think of all this as it seems there's a lot to sort out. Any ideas?
